24 research outputs found

    Robust hybrid control for autonomous vehicle motion planning

    Get PDF
    Thesis (Ph.D.)--Massachusetts Institute of Technology, Dept. of Aeronautics and Astronautics, 2001.Includes bibliographical references (p. 141-150).This dissertation focuses on the problem of motion planning for agile autonomous vehicles. In realistic situations, the motion planning problem must be solved in real-time, in a dynamic and uncertain environment. The fulfillment of the mission objectives might also require the exploitation of the full maneuvering capabilities of the vehicle. The main contribution of the dissertation is the development of a new computational and modelling framework (the Maneuver Automaton), and related algorithms, for steering underactuated, nonholonomic mechanical systems. The proposed approach is based on a quantization of the system's dynamics, by which the feasible nominal system trajectories are restricted to the family of curves that can be obtained by the interconnection of suitably defined primitives. This can be seen as a formalization of the concept of "maneuver", allowing for the construction of a framework amenable to mathematical programming. This motion planning framework is applicable to all time-invariant dynamical systems which admit dynamic symmetries and relative equilibria. No other assumptions are made on the dynamics, thus resulting in exact motion planning techniques of general applicability. Building on a relatively expensive off-line computation phase, we provide algorithms viable for real-time applications. A fundamental advantage of this approach is the ability to provide a mathematical foundation for generating a provably stable and consistent hierarchical system, and for developing the tools to analyze the robustness of the system in the presence of uncertainty and/or disturbances.(cont.) In the second part of the dissertation, a randomized algorithm is proposed for real-time motion planning in a dynamic environment. By employing the optimal control solution in a free space developed for the maneuver automaton (or for any other general system), we present a motion planning algorithm with probabilistic convergence and performance guarantees, and hard safety guarantees, even in the face of finite computation times. The proposed methodologies are applicable to a very large class of autonomous vehicles: throughout the dissertation, examples, simulation and experimental results are presented and discussed, involving a variety of mechanical systems, ranging from simple academic examples and laboratory setups, to detailed models of small autonomous helicopters.by Emilio Frazzoli.Ph.D

    Robotic manipulators for in situ inspections of jet engines

    Get PDF
    Jet engines need to be inspected periodically and, in some instances, repaired. Currently, some of these maintenance operations require the engine to be removed from the wing and dismantled, which has a significant associated cost. The capability of performing some of these inspections and repairs while the engine is on-wing could lead to important cost savings. However, existing technology for on-wing operations is limited, and does not suffice to satisfy some of the needs. In this work, the problem of performing on-wing operations such as inspection and repair is analysed, and after an extensive literature review, a novel robotic system for the on-wing insertion and deployment of probes or other tools is proposed. The system consists of a fine-positioner, which is a miniature and dexterous robotic manipulator; a gross-positioner, which is a device to insert the fine-positioner to the engine region of interest; an end-effector, such as a probe; a deployment mechanism, which is a passive device to ensure correct contact between probe and component; and a feedback system that provides information about the robot state for control. The research and development work conducted to address the main challenges to create this robotic system is presented in this thesis. The work is focussed on the fine-positioner, as it is the most relevant and complex part of the system. After a literature review of relevant work, and as part of the exploration of potential robot concepts for the system, the kinematic capabilities of concentric tube robots (CTRs) are first investigated. The complete set of stable trajectories that can be traced in follow-the-leader motion is discovered. A case study involving simulations and an experiment is then presented to showcase and verify the work. The research findings indicate that CTRs are not suitable for the fine-positioner. However, they show that CTRs with non-annular cross section can be used for the gross-positioner. In addition, the new trajectories discovered show promise in minimally invasive surgery (MIS). Soft robotic manipulators with fluidic actuation are then selected as the most suitable concept for the fine-positioner. The design of soft robotic manipulators with fluidic actuation is investigated from a general perspective. A general framework for the design of these devices is proposed, and a set of design principles are derived. These principles are first applied in a MIS case study to illustrate and verify the work. Finite element (FE) simulations are then reported to perform design optimisation, and thus complete the case study. The design study is then applied to determine the most suitable design for the fine-positioner. An additional analytical derivation is developed, followed by FE simulations, which extend those of the case study. Eventually, this work yields a final design of the fine-positioner. The final design found is different from existing ones, and is shown to provide an important performance improvement with respect to existing soft robots in terms of wrenches it can support. The control of soft and continuum robots relevant to the fine-positioner is also studied. The full kinematics of continuum robots with constant curvature bending and extending capabilities are first investigated, which correspond to a preliminary design concept conceived for the fine-positioner. Closed-form solutions are derived, closing an open problem. These kinematics, however, do not exactly match the final fine-positioner design selected. Thus, an alternative control approach based on closed-loop control laws is then adopted. For this, a mechanical model is first developed. Closed-loop control laws are then derived based on this mechanical model for planar operation of a segment of the fine-positioner. The control laws obtained represent the foundation for the subsequent development of control laws for a full fine-positioner operating in 3D. Furthermore, work on path planning for nonholonomic systems is also reported, and a new algorithm is presented, which can be applied for the insertion of the overall robotic system. Solutions to the other parts of the robotic system for on-wing operations are also reported. A gross-positioner consisting of a non-annular CTR is proposed. Solutions for a deployment mechanism are also presented. Potential feedback systems are outlined. In addition, methods for the fabrication of the systems are reported, and the electronics and systems required for the assembly of the different parts are described. Finally, the use of the robotic system to perform on-wing inspections in a representative case study is studied to determine the viability. Inspection strategies are shortlisted, and simulations and experiments are used to study them. The results, however, indicate that inspection is not viable since the signal to noise ratio is excessively low. Nonetheless, the robotic system proposed, and the research conducted, are still expected to be useful to perform a range of on-wing operations that require the insertion and deployment of a probe or other end-effector. In addition, the trajectories discovered for CTRs, the design found for the fine-positioner, and the advances on control, also have significant potential in MIS, where there is an important need for miniature robotic manipulators and similar devices.Open Acces

    Decentralized path planning for multiple agents in complex environments using rapidly-exploring random trees

    Get PDF
    Thesis (S.M.)--Massachusetts Institute of Technology, Dept. of Aeronautics and Astronautics, 2010.Cataloged from PDF version of thesis.Includes bibliographical references (p. 89-94).This thesis presents a novel approach to address the challenge of planning paths for real-world multi-agent systems operating in complex environments. The technique developed, the Decentralized Multi-Agent Rapidly-exploring Random Tree (DMARRT) algorithm, is an extension of the CL-RRT algorithm to the multi-agent case, retaining its ability to plan quickly even with complex constraints. Moreover, a merit-based token passing coordination strategy is also presented as a core component of the DMA-RRT algorithm. This coordination strategy makes use of the tree of feasible trajectories grown in the CL-RRT algorithm to dynamically update the order in which agents plan. This reordering is based on a measure of each agent's incentive to replan and allows agents with a greater incentive to plan sooner, thus reducing the global cost and improving the team's overall performance. An extended version of the algorithm, Cooperative DMA-RRT, is also presented to introduce cooperation between agents during the path selection process. The paths generated are proven to satisfy inter-agent constraints, such as collision avoidance, and a set of simulation and experimental results verify the algorithm's performance. A small scale rover is also presented as part of a practical test platform for the DMA-RRT algorithm.by Vishnu R. Desaraju.S.M

    Improving Leader-Follower Formation Control Performance for Quadrotors

    Get PDF
    This thesis aims to improve the leader-follower team formation flight performance of Unmanned Aerial Vehicles (UAVs) by applying nonlinear robust and optimal techniques, in particular the nonlinear H_infinity and the iterative Linear Quadratic Regulator (iLQR), to stabilisation, path tracking and leader-follower team formation control problems. Existing solutions for stabilisation, path tracking and leader-follower team formation control have addressed a linear or nonlinear control technique for a linearised system with limited disturbance consideration, or for a nonlinear system with an obstacle-free environment. To cover part of this area of research, in this thesis, some nonlinear terms were included in the quadrotors' dynamic model, and external disturbance and model parameter uncertainties were considered. Five different controllers were developed. The first and the second controllers, the nonlinear suboptimal H_infinity control technique and the Integral Backstepping (IBS) controller, were based on Lyapunov theory. The H_infinity controller was developed with consideration of external disturbance and model parameter uncertainties. These two controllers were compared for path tracking and leader-follower team formation control. The third controller was the Proportional Derivative square (PD2), which was applied for attitude control and compared with the H_infinity controller. The fourth and the fifth controllers were the Linear Quadratic Regulator (LQR) control technique and the optimal iLQR, which was developed based on the LQR control technique. These were applied for attitude, path tracking and team formation control and there results were compared. Two features regarding the choice of the control technique were addressed: stability and robustness on the one hand, which were guaranteed using the H_infinity control technique as the disturbance is inherent in its mathematical model, and the improvement in the performance optimisation on the other, which was achieved using the iLQR technique as it is based on the optimal LQR control technique. Moreover, one loop control scheme was used to control each vehicle when these controllers were implemented and a distributed control scheme was proposed for the leader-follower team formation problem. Each of the above mentioned controllers was tested and verified in simulation for different predefined paths. Then only the nonlinear H_infinity controller was tested in both simulation and real vehicles experiments
    corecore